Research Proposal Example (a) Horizontal dimensions, and (b) Extended uniform setbacks. The analysis is conducted using total 24 two-dimensional five-story, five-bay MRSF models that cover all possible combinations of the vertical and horizontal dimensions of uniform setbacks. The effects of irregularities and variations in elastic demands, in response to earthquakes, will be investigated and compared through; (a) Modal properties (b) Elastic base shear strength demands (c) Elastic story shear strength demand (d) Global displacement demands (e) Story drift demands (f) Elastic multi degree of freedom systems (MDOF) modification factor. Variation in these parameters is determined using accepted linear static and dynamic procedures. During the study, the variation in inelastic capacities will also be evaluated and compared through; (a) Base and story yield shear strengths (b) Global and story ductility capacities (c) Failure mechanisms and ultimate strengths (d) Inelastic seismic design coefficients such as; structural ductility factor (), ductility reduction factor (R), structural over-strength factor () and their distributions using nonlinear static procedure, namely push-over analysis. The limitations and adequacy of each analysis procedure in predicting demand and capacities of buildings with specific amount of irregularity will also be evaluated by comparison with the results obtained from "exact" nonlinear time-history analysis procedure. The study is expected to define, 'limit states' of uniform setbacks, for the application of each procedure determining seismic demands and capacities. 1. The History of the Cheese Curd - Research Paper Example It is evidently clear from the discussion that the legend of cheese curd states that there are several events that are related to the innovation of cheese curd. Several experts agree on one of the stories and this story is very well published in relation to the history of cheese curd. It is believed that the origin of cheese curd can be traced back to the Middle Eastern regions. In this region, a traveler used to move from one end to another and one day decided to carry milk while he was on a journey. While he was performing a journey, his thirst started creeping up. At that time the heat levels were very high and due to this exposure to heat, he figured out that his milk was no longer in liquid form. He figured out that the milk he was carrying on his journey had curdled and had resulted in a mixture that comprised of both liquids and curds that were white in color. This curdled form of milk is pointed out to be the origin of cheese curd. There are various mythical theories regardin g the change in the structure and the mix of milk that was being carried by the traveler. One of the main reasons that are said to have resulted in the curdled structure of the milk was that the bag in which milk was being carried by the traveler consisted of rennin. Rennin is one of the enzymes that are even used today in order to curdle milk so the cheese can be created from that milk. Rennin is said to exist in the bag because the bag was created while using the stomach of a cow. Rennin is most commonly used to curdle milk but the process is quite slow and takes an ample amount of time.
